Trio shortliste­d for lamb awards

- NANCY NICOLSON FARMING EDITOR

An initiative to find Scotland’s top lamb butcher has announced a short list of three shops.

They are Crombies of Edinburgh, Duncan Fraser & Son of Inverness and John Lawson Butchers of West Lothian.

The competitio­n was introduced to recognise the skill and innovation of butchers who have a passion for their jobs and pride in stocking Scotch lamb. The inaugural competitio­n saw products such as Moroccan lamb burgers, scotch pies, lamb and rosemary sausages and mini roasts judged throughout the day.

The judging panel included representa­tives from the Federation of Chefs Scotland and Queen Margaret University’s Gastronomy course.

As well as the award for the top lamb butcher, prizes will be given for the most innovative and the most consumerfr­iendly Scotch lamb product.

Graeme Sharp of Quality Meat Scotland said these new awards showcased the quality and innovation of Scottish butchers.

“The awards were judged primarily on taste – something that Scotch lamb PGI is renowned for while being underpinne­d by high levels of traceabili­ty, quality assurance and welfare standards,” he said.

“The Scotch lamb butcher of the year award offers an excellent opportunit­y to celebrate the innovation, enthusiasm and commitment of Scotch Butchers Club members retailing Scotch Lamb PGI products which are a cut above the rest.”
